Initial Consultation Fees and Assessment Charges

An initial consultation is a critical step in the process of laser hair removal. It gives both the client and the clinician an opportunity to discuss the treatment plan, expectations, and any concerns that may arise. During an initial consultation, the healthcare practitioner will assess the client’s skin type, hair color, and the area to be treated. This is essential because these factors can significantly influence the effectiveness of the laser hair removal process and the number of sessions required to achieve the desired outcome. Furthermore, the initial consultation allows the practitioner to identify any potential contraindications to the treatment, ensuring the client’s safety.

The assessment phase typically involves a test patch to ensure the client’s skin reacts favorably to the laser treatment. This is an important precautionary step before proceeding with the full treatment. The charge for this initial assessment can vary based on the reputability and location of the med spa, the qualifications of the professionals, and the technology used for the procedure.

Patients should also expect to discuss their medical history, current medications, and any previous experiences with hair removal techniques, all of which can affect the treatment protocol and the likelihood of any potential side effects.

As for the anticipated costs of a full laser hair removal treatment plan in 2024 at a New York City med spa, several factors come into play, including the size of the area being treated, the number of sessions needed, the type of laser technology utilized, and the med spa’s location and market positioning.

It’s challenging to predict exact costs for 2024; however, estimations can be made based on current trends. Typically, a small area such as the upper lip may cost from $100 to $300 per session, while larger areas like the back or legs can range from $250 to $900 per session. On average, a client might require six to eight sessions for optimal results.

Considering these figures, a full treatment for a small area could range from $600 to $2,400 in total if each area requires six to eight sessions. Discounts might be available if a patient purchases a package deal for multiple sessions upfront. Full treatment plans for larger areas can be significantly more expensive.

Additionally, clients should account for inflation and the fact that prices for medical procedures generally increase over time. Therefore, when budgeting for a full laser hair removal treatment plan in 2024, prospective clients should keep in mind that the figures may be slightly higher due to the natural progression of economic changes. It’s always recommended to consult with a few different med spas for the most accurate and up-to-date pricing information.

 

 

Per-Session Pricing for Different Body Areas

Laser hair removal is a popular cosmetic procedure aimed at reducing and potentially eliminating unwanted hair from various body areas. The pricing for this service typically depends on several factors, including the size of the area being treated, the type of laser used, the duration of the session, and the geographic location of the clinic.

Small areas like the upper lip, chin, or sideburns tend to be less expensive due to the shorter time and lesser effort required. On the other hand, larger areas such as the back, legs, or arms are priced higher since they require more time and resources. Medium areas like the bikini line or underarms fall somewhere in between these two extremes in terms of pricing.

The per-session cost is also influenced by the hair density and the specific needs of the individual. Thicker, coarser hair often requires more energy and time to effectively remove, which can slightly increase the price. Furthermore, the skill and experience level of the practitioner may play a role in determining the cost, with more experienced providers possibly charging more for their services.

It’s essential for clients to understand that multiple sessions are usually needed to achieve optimal results. Hair grows in cycles, and laser treatments are only effective on hairs in the active growth phase. This means that to catch all hairs in the growth phase, you’ll need several sessions spaced out over weeks or months.

Maintenance and Touch-Up Session Costs

Maintenance and touch-up sessions play a crucial role in the long-term effectiveness of laser hair removal treatments. Although the primary treatment plan aims to reduce hair growth significantly, some hair follicles might enter an active growth phase after the initial series of treatments. These maintenance sessions are tailored to target these sporadic hair regrowths.

The frequency of maintenance and touch-up sessions varies depending on individual hair growth patterns, which are influenced by hormonal levels, genetics, and the body area treated. They could range from a few times a year to once every couple of years. These sessions are usually quicker and less extensive than the initial full sessions, resulting in a reduced cost per session.

Costs for maintenance and touch-up sessions will typically be lower than the primary treatment sessions, as they involve targeting a smaller area with fewer hairs. The pricing might be structured on a per-session basis or offered as part of a maintenance package. It is important for patients to factor these into their overall budget when considering laser hair removal treatments.

Additional Fees for Aftercare Products or Services

After a laser hair removal treatment, it’s not uncommon for medical spas to recommend or sell aftercare products or services. These items are essential in ensuring the health of the skin after the procedure and can significantly impact the overall experience and effectiveness of the treatment. The skin may be sensitive and require specific, dermatologically-tested products to soothe and aid in the healing process.

Aftercare products or services might include special moisturizers, calming lotions, sunscreens, and sometimes even a follow-up skin consultation. They are designed to alleviate any discomfort, prevent irritation, and protect the newly treated skin from sun exposure—which is especially crucial because laser-treated skin can be more vulnerable to UV damage.

An important aspect of aftercare is also education on how to prevent ingrown hairs, which can sometimes result from hair follicle disruption. The med spa might offer exfoliating treatments or products to minimize this risk. Clients may also be advised to avoid certain activities or environments that could irritate the skin, such as saunas, swimming pools, or intense physical activity for a brief period post-treatment.

The costs of these aftercare products or services vary widely and will depend on the type of product, the brand, the size or quantity, and the number of follow-up services or consultations required.
